Understanding the Growth Hormone Releasing Peptide
You might seek solutions for maintaining youthful vigor and function. One advanced option involves a specific growth hormone releasing peptide. This peptide is not human growth hormone (HGH) itself. Instead, it acts as a GHRH analog, prompting your body’s own systems to work more efficiently.
This therapy stimulates the pituitary gland, a small but vital organ in your brain. The pituitary then releases growth hormone in a natural, pulsatile manner. This physiological approach can help avoid the potential downsides associated with exogenous HGH administration.
Your body’s natural production of growth hormone typically declines with age. This decline often contributes to many symptoms you experience. This compounded prescription helps restore a more youthful pattern of growth hormone secretion, supporting overall wellness.

Understanding the Treatment Timeline
Starting this protocol involves several distinct phases. You first complete your online intake and lab work, which usually takes a few days. The virtual clinician consultation follows shortly after your lab results become available. This initial phase sets the foundation for your treatment.
Once prescribed, the compounded prescription ships directly to you. You typically administer the therapy via subcutaneous injections, using a small needle. Your clinician provides clear instructions on proper technique. These injections are generally easy to learn and integrate into your daily routine.
Many patients begin to notice benefits within three to six months of consistent use. However, individual results can vary based on your unique physiology and adherence to the protocol. The full effects often become more apparent over a longer period.
Your clinician will schedule follow-up appointments and repeat lab tests, including IGF-1, to monitor your progress. This ensures the therapy remains appropriate and effective for your needs. Sometimes, your clinician may recommend cyclical use of the therapy to prevent tachyphylaxis, where your body might become less responsive over time.

Frequently Asked Questions About This Therapy
Is this therapy the same as human growth hormone
No, this growth hormone releasing peptide is not identical to human growth hormone. It acts as a precursor, stimulating your own pituitary gland to naturally produce more growth hormone. This mechanism promotes a physiological release rather than introducing external hormones into your system.
